Understanding the Timing Belt Pulley
The timing belt pulley is a critical component in the engine's timing system. It is responsible for driving the timing belt, which in turn synchronizes the rotation of the camshaft and the crankshaft. This synchronization is essential for the proper opening and closing of the engine's valves, ensuring that the fuel-air mixture is ignited at the correct time. The timing belt pulley is typically made of durable materials such as steel or aluminum, designed to withstand the high stresses and temperatures of the engine environment.
There are several types of timing belt pulleys, each designed for specific engine configurations. The most common types include:
- Single Groove Pulley: This type of pulley has a single groove that accommodates the timing belt. It is commonly used in engines with a single camshaft.
- Double Groove Pulley: This pulley has two grooves, allowing it to drive two timing belts simultaneously. It is often used in engines with dual camshafts.
- Variable Timing Pulley: This advanced type of pulley can adjust the timing of the camshaft relative to the crankshaft, optimizing engine performance under different operating conditions.
Functions of the Timing Belt Pulley
The primary function of the timing belt pulley is to transfer the rotational motion from the crankshaft to the camshaft via the timing belt. This synchronization is crucial for the engine's operation, as it ensures that the valves open and close at the correct times relative to the piston's position. The timing belt pulley also helps to maintain the correct tension in the timing belt, preventing slippage and ensuring reliable operation.
In addition to its primary function, the timing belt pulley may also drive other engine accessories, such as the water pump or the oil pump. This integration helps to streamline the engine's design and reduce the number of separate drive belts required.

Replacement of the Timing Belt Pulley
Replacing the timing belt pulley is a critical task that requires precision and attention to detail. Here is a step-by-step guide to replacing the timing belt pulley:
- Prepare the Vehicle: Park the vehicle on a level surface and engage the parking brake. Allow the engine to cool down completely before starting the replacement process.
- Disconnect the Battery: Disconnect the negative terminal of the battery to prevent any electrical shorts during the replacement process.
- Remove Engine Cover: Remove the engine cover or any other components that obstruct access to the timing belt and pulley.
- Align the Timing Marks: Use a wrench to rotate the crankshaft until the timing marks on the camshaft and crankshaft are aligned. This ensures that the valves and pistons are in the correct position.
- Loosen the Tensioner: Loosen the timing belt tensioner to release the tension on the timing belt. Remove the timing belt from the pulley.
- Remove the Old Pulley: Use a pulley puller or a suitable tool to remove the old timing belt pulley from the camshaft. Ensure that the pulley is completely removed without damaging the camshaft.
- Install the New Pulley: Install the new timing belt pulley onto the camshaft, ensuring that it is properly aligned with the timing marks. Use a torque wrench to tighten the pulley to the manufacturer's specified torque.
- Reinstall the Timing Belt: Reinstall the timing belt, ensuring that it is properly seated in the grooves of the pulley and tensioner. Use the tensioner to apply the correct tension to the timing belt.
- Reassemble the Engine: Reassemble the engine cover and any other components that were removed during the replacement process. Reconnect the negative terminal of the battery.
- Test the Engine: Start the engine and listen for any unusual noises. Check for proper engine operation and ensure that the timing belt pulley is functioning correctly.

Common Issues with the Timing Belt Pulley
The timing belt pulley can experience several issues that can affect engine performance. Some of the most common problems include:
- Wear and Tear: Over time, the timing belt pulley can wear out due to the constant rotation and high stresses. This can lead to cracks, misalignment, or complete failure of the pulley.
- Misalignment: Misalignment of the timing belt pulley can cause excessive wear on the timing belt and other engine components. This can result in timing issues, reduced engine performance, and potential engine damage.
- Belt Slippage: If the timing belt pulley is not properly tensioned, the timing belt can slip, causing the engine to run poorly or even stall. This can also lead to misfires and reduced fuel efficiency.
- Noise: Unusual noises, such as squealing or grinding, can indicate a problem with the timing belt pulley. These noises can be caused by worn bearings, misalignment, or excessive wear on the pulley.
If any of these issues are detected, it is important to address them promptly to prevent further damage to the engine. Regular inspections and timely replacements can help to avoid these problems and ensure the longevity of the timing belt pulley.
